Were back at UB guesthouse after what was for Helen, an uncomfortable ride back. But after a look over from Dr Nam, she's been passed fit but likely to be a bit drowsy.

After she had a lie down and relax we took a walk to the Mongolian State Centre to watch the 'Tu Man Ech' ensamble, a group of traditional singers and dancers. We weren't quite sure what to expect, but having enjoyed the singing of our guides during the Horse Trecking, we were open minded. It's a good thing to, because it was great. I really enjoyed it. We didn't get some of the meanings and dialogue, but the sound and movement washed over us and calmed us right down. The contortionists though, were a different matter all together. There were about 5 girls of no more than 10/11 years old, bending themselves backwards. The main girl was able to bend right over so here backside was on the back of her head whilst she supported the entire weight of her body with her teeth. It sounds impossible i know, but i saw it. I now have a bad back purely from the sympathy pains!

Nam met us afterwards and we took him for some English food after his Korean session with us the other night. We now have a Cornish Pasty addict on our hands. Of all the food in England, he's a pasty monster!
